| /* |
| * Curl_convert_clone() returns a malloced copy of the source string (if |
| * returning CURLE_OK), with the data converted to network format. |
| */ |
| CURLcode Curl_convert_clone(struct Curl_easy *data, |
| const char *indata, |
| size_t insize, |
| char **outbuf) |
| { |
| char *convbuf; |
| CURLcode result; |
| |
| convbuf = malloc(insize); |
| if(!convbuf) |
| return CURLE_OUT_OF_MEMORY; |
| |
| memcpy(convbuf, indata, insize); |
| result = Curl_convert_to_network(data, convbuf, insize); |
| if(result) { |
| free(convbuf); |
| return result; |
| } |
| |
| *outbuf = convbuf; /* return the converted buffer */ |
| |
| return CURLE_OK; |
| } |
| |
| /* |
| * Curl_convert_to_network() is an internal function for performing ASCII |
| * conversions on non-ASCII platforms. It converts the buffer _in place_. |
| */ |
| CURLcode Curl_convert_to_network(struct Curl_easy *data, |
| char *buffer, size_t length) |
| { |
| if(data && data->set.convtonetwork) { |
| /* use translation callback */ |
| CURLcode result; |
| Curl_set_in_callback(data, true); |
| result = data->set.convtonetwork(buffer, length); |
| Curl_set_in_callback(data, false); |
| if(result) { |
| failf(data, |
| "CURLOPT_CONV_TO_NETWORK_FUNCTION callback returned %d: %s", |
| (int)result, curl_easy_strerror(result)); |
| } |
| |
| return result; |
| } |
| else { |
| #ifdef HAVE_ICONV |
| /* do the translation ourselves */ |
| iconv_t tmpcd = (iconv_t) -1; |
| iconv_t *cd = &tmpcd; |
| char *input_ptr, *output_ptr; |
| size_t in_bytes, out_bytes, rc; |
| char ebuffer[STRERROR_LEN]; |
| |
| /* open an iconv conversion descriptor if necessary */ |
| if(data) |
| cd = &data->outbound_cd; |
| if(*cd == (iconv_t)-1) { |
| *cd = iconv_open(CURL_ICONV_CODESET_OF_NETWORK, |
| CURL_ICONV_CODESET_OF_HOST); |
| if(*cd == (iconv_t)-1) { |
| failf(data, |
| "The iconv_open(\"%s\", \"%s\") call failed with errno %i: %s", |
| CURL_ICONV_CODESET_OF_NETWORK, |
| CURL_ICONV_CODESET_OF_HOST, |
| errno, Curl_strerror(errno, ebuffer, sizeof(ebuffer))); |
| return CURLE_CONV_FAILED; |
| } |
| } |
| /* call iconv */ |
| input_ptr = output_ptr = buffer; |
| in_bytes = out_bytes = length; |
| rc = iconv(*cd, &input_ptr, &in_bytes, |
| &output_ptr, &out_bytes); |
| if(!data) |
| iconv_close(tmpcd); |
| if((rc == ICONV_ERROR) || (in_bytes)) { |
| failf(data, |
| "The Curl_convert_to_network iconv call failed with errno %i: %s", |
| errno, Curl_strerror(errno, ebuffer, sizeof(ebuffer))); |
| return CURLE_CONV_FAILED; |
| } |
| #else |
| failf(data, "CURLOPT_CONV_TO_NETWORK_FUNCTION callback required"); |
| return CURLE_CONV_REQD; |
| #endif /* HAVE_ICONV */ |
| } |
| |
| return CURLE_OK; |
| } |
